Each line in every hexagram is also given a similar description. Each hexagram is accompanied with a description, often cryptic, akin to parables. Each line is traditionally counted from the bottom up, so the lowest line is considered line one while the top line is line six. The I-Ching text consists of 64 hexagrams which are formed by combining the original eight trigrams in different combinations. The philosophy of I Ching is focused on the universal principle of change. The I-Ching is essentially a means of obtaining spiritual guidance, inspirational insight and Universal wisdom.  The I-Ching, also known as the Book of Changes, is an ancient Chinese o racle text that is thought to be the oldest book still in existence today, with a history of more than two and a half millennia of commentary and interpretation alone.
